Our first day in London we bought tickets for the hop-on and hop-off bus so we could get a feel for the city's layout and get an overview of what we wanted to do. We took a tour through the Tower of London under the direction of a terrific guide who reminded me of John Goodman in both looks and demeanor. He was full of fun and fascinating factoids regarding British life and history. He had the gift of bringing it all to life which made the tour both unique and special.
That night we met Eric and Philippa in the theatre district for a bite before seeing Once at the Phoenix Theatre. Mike and I pulled up in an typically English black cab and saw them waiting for us. Eric was in a dark blue suit and Philippa in a black and white print dress....they looked very much the young British couple. One of the pleasures of having your children grow up is to occasionally view them as others probably see them; it made me smile. Once is an eight tony award winning musical set in Ireland. It was a wonderful performance and we all thoroughly enjoyed it. After the play we went to an Italian restaurant they had discovered earlier and shared Italian tapas including lobster risotto and fresh burrata with sun dried tomatoes. The restaurant was full of energy, a friendly vibe and wonderful food. Such a great evening! We said our goodbyes, never my favorite part, but so happy we were able to spend two evenings with them in the royal city!
